Abstract

A microbial product commercialized is the final of a series of integrated research. This project started from a laboratory research, semi-field (greenhouse) into the field, to scale factories. The research procedures must be achieved, to maintain the quality of the microbial products. This paper raised the status and prospects for a microbial product commercialized in agriculture that can be developed and marketed, including the microbe that are active in the supply of nutrients, producing a substance in promoting plant growth and pest control. Technology of microbial commercialized covers: discovery, microbial strain development, greenhouse and field testing, formulation and implementation of products, regulatory, consumer response and market share. An economical aspect of soil microbial technology is determined by reference to the identification and quantification of financial research, processing time require, price of product, market share and return on investment.

Abstract

The purpose of this research was to determine the effect of polysaccharide krestin (PSK) on the testicular protein profiles and testosterone levels of Mus musculus with variety of dosages. This research used a completely randomized design. It were devide into four treatment group i.e. control group, PSK treatment at a dose of  15, 30, 60 mg/kgBW. Each group had six replications. Testicular proteins were isolated by flushing technique and analized by SDS-PAGE. Testosterone levels were analized using ELISA technique at wavelength 450 nm. Protein bands analysis showed that there were no diversification between four treatments. Molecular weight of protein bands were 87, 63, 57, 35, and 30 kDa. The results of research showed that the testosterone levels at dosage 60 mg/kgBW had significanly different with control, PSK treatment of 15 and 30 mg/kgBW. PSK treatment of  60 mg/kgBW had lowest level at dosage, i.e. 25946.8 ρg/mL. It can be concluded that giving variety of dosages of polysaccharide krestin did not affect to testicular protein profiles but giving effect to testosterone levels of Mus musculus.

Abstract

The study was aimed to identify the effect of DEET on fetal skeletal abnormalities of Balb/C strain mice. Thirty five female Balb/C strain mice were used in this study. The female mice were mated with male mice used one mating method. Mice in treatment group were administered dermally with 281,25; 562,5 1125 and 2250 mg/kg BW DEET disolved in ethanol at gestation day of 6 to 15, while mice in control were administered with ethanol. Mice in group were repeated seven times. At gestation day 18, the mice were sacrificed and fetal skeletal abnormalities were observed. Bone staining subsequently was done by using Alizarin Red S. Results were analyzed by using SPSS program version 16 personal computer, one way ANOVA and multiple comparison test with significance level of 0,05. Skeletal abnormalities such as supraoccipital, sternal, vertebral, sacrocaudal and phalanx were not found in all doses administered. From these experiment we suggested that DEET has no effects in fetal skeletal abnormalities such as supraoccipital, sternal, vertebral, sacrocaudal and phalanx

Abstract

Carica pubescens Lenne K. Koch is one of the typical highland crops in Indonesia. This plant can be found in the region of Cangar and Bromo in East Java, as well as the Dieng Plateau, Central Java Wonosobo-Banjarnegara. Morphological, chemical content, and analysis of protein banding pattern of the Carica pubescens has been done, but more about the use of active compounds for pharmaceutical raw materials, in Diabetes Mellitus type 2 have not been studied. One therapeutic approach to lowering blood sugar levels posprandial is to slow down or inhibit the absorption of glucose through inhibition of the carbohydrates hidrolitic enzyme such as α-amylase and α-glucosidase. This study aims to identify antidiabetic compounds in silico. Antidiabetic compounds were analyzed by methods of docking. The results showed that papain and cysteine protease in C. pubescens have better binding affinity to α-amylase and α-glucosidase compared to iridoid glycosides. Papain and cysteine proteases isolated from C. pubescens are potential to be developed as an antidiabetic.

Abstract

Carica pubescens Lenne K. Koch is a tropical species that adapt to the plateau environment and low temperatures. In East Java, the plant is found in Cangar and Bromo region. Morphological, chemical content, and analysis of protein banding pattern on C. pubescens has been done, but more on the analysis of active compounds for pharmaceutical raw materials and its accumulation in the body of the plant has not been widely studied. Saponins on C. pubescens potential as a raw material of natural medicine in the treatment of Diabetes Mellitus (DM). This study aims to determine the content of saponin in leaf and petiole of C. pubescens in terms of absorbance values. Saponins were analyzed by qualitative form the foam test, color test, Thin Layer Chromatography (TLC) analytical and preparative. Quantitative test in the form of UV-Vis spectrophotometry results preparative TLC. This research was done at the Laboratory of Department of Biology and Chemistry UIN Maulana Malik Ibrahim Malang. The results showed that the leaf and petiole of C. pubescens positive for the saponins with the formation of stable foam for 60 seconds at 1.5 cm - 1.7 cm. The third positive samples containing saponins triterpene the ring test produces a brownish color. Isolation saponin by TLC shows the best ratio of eluent chloroform: methanol: water (14: 6: 1) compounds can be separated perfectly. Saponin absorbance values obtained three samples as follows: petiole samples from the region Cangar amounted to 0.852, leaf samples from the region Cangar amounted to 0.686, and leaf samples from Bromo region amounted to 0,629. The highest saponins found in organs petiole. Thus the petiole of C. pubescens has the potential to be used as a source of triterpene saponins which can be developed into a commercial herbal medicines.

Abstract

The purpose of this research was to know the suitable food for snake head fry rearing. This research used experimental method with completely randomized design with three treatment: A (used Artemia sp.), B (used Daphnia sp.) and C (used Tubifex sp.), each treatment was replicated 3 replication. Major parameters was growth rate and specific growth rate while minor parameters was temperature, dissolved oxygen and pH. The result showed that treatment C which used Tubifex as feed resulted the highest growth rate with 1.25 %/day and also the highest of spesific growth rate was resulted from treatment C which used Tubifex as feed with 1.39 %/day. This was caused that protein content in Tubifex was the highest than in Artemia and Daphnia (63.05 %). Protein was the major nutrient that affected fish growth performance. Protein supplied essential and non essential acid amino that needed to muscle formation and enzimatic function, beside that protein also had a role to energy availability preservation. The result of water quality measurement showed that water quality was suitable for snake head fry growth. Water quality toward that temperature between 20 oC - 27 oC, DO 3 - 4,50 mg/L and pH range from 5 to 8.42
